Cast iron skillets have long been a staple in kitchens for their unbeatable durability, superior heat retention, and natural nonstick properties when properly seasoned. If you're searching for a reliable pre-seasoned option similar to popular store brands, our hands-on tests reveal standout performers that excel in searing steaks, frying eggs, and slow-simmering sauces. In this guide, we dive into data-backed reviews, compare key models, and recommend the best for home cooks.
We evaluated skillets based on heat distribution (measured via infrared thermometer across 10 points), retention (time to drop 50°F after heating), simmering stability, ease of use, and long-term seasoning build-up. Pre-seasoned skillets arrive ready-to-cook, saving you hours of initial prep. They develop a patina over time, becoming more nonstick with use. Key benefits include:
In our lab, these pans aced high-heat tests (browning chicken thighs in 8 minutes without hotspots) and low-heat tasks (simmering tomato sauce for 2 hours at steady 190°F).
